Bike-lifting racket busted in Jamshedpur, five held
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

PINAKI MAJUMDAR

 

Jamshedpur, Sept 26: Cracking down on organized vehicle theft, Mango police have dismantled a professional bike-lifting syndicate, arresting five notorious offenders and recovering seven stolen motorcycles.

Those in custody have been identified as Jumman, Syed Mosin alias Vicky, Kadir Khan, and Ayan alias Chhoti.

The arrests were executed under Mango PS Case No. 240/2025, dated September 25, 2025.

According to police, the gang had been orchestrating thefts across multiple jurisdictions for an extended period.

Their operations stretched into Mango, Azadnagar, Kadma, MGM area, Sakchi, and Bistupur police station areas, with several cases already registered against them.

City SP Kumar Shivashish, addressing the media on Friday, remarked that the arrests mark a decisive blow to the city’s escalating bike theft menace.

“The accused are habitual offenders facing multiple serious charges. Their capture will bring a tangible decline in two-wheeler thefts and reinforce a sense of security across Jamshedpur,” he asserted.

The accused have been remanded to judicial custody, while investigators continue probing to unearth the network’s remaining operatives.

Officials believe the breakthrough will act as a deterrent, curbing further thefts and ensuring safer streets for residents.
